How Our Moisture Mapping Service Actually Works

Our team’s process for moisture mapping involves a thorough inspection of your property to identify areas of moisture damage. We use specialized equipment, including thermal imaging cameras and moisture meters, to detect even the smallest amounts of moisture. This information is then used to create a detailed map of the affected areas, allowing us to focus on repairs and reduce costs. Proper moisture mapping is crucial to pre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old growth.

Warning Signs You Need Moisture Mapping

Catching moisture damage early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ent more extensive damage down the line. Here are some common warning sign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ors in your home can show moisture damage. This is often a sign of mold growth or water seepage. Our team can help you identify the source of the odor and provide a solution to remove it.

Warped or Buckled Floors

Warped or buckled floors can be a sign of water damage or moisture accumulation. Our team can help you identify the cause and provide a plan to restore your floors to their original condition.

Mineral Deposits on Walls or Ceilings

Mineral deposits, also known as efflorescence, can be a sign of moisture damage. Our team can help you identify the source of the deposits and provide a solution to remove them and prevent further damage.

Water Stains on Ceiling or Walls

Water stains on your ceiling or walls can be a sign of a roof leak or water damage. Our team can help you identify the source of the stain and provide a plan to repair or replace damaged materials.

Q: What is moisture mapping, and why do I need it?

A: Moisture mapping is the process of detecting and documenting moisture damage in a home or building. It’s essential to identify and address moisture damage early to prevent further damage, safety hazards, and costly repairs. Our team uses specialized equipment and techniques to detect even the smallest amounts of moisture, providing a detailed map of the affected areas.

Q: How long does the moisture mapping process take?

A: The length of time required for the moisture mapping process depends on the size and complexity of the job. Typically, our team can complete the inspection and mapping process within 60 minutes to 3 hours, depending on the scope of the work.
